Cyberattacks are becoming increasingly sophisticated and widespread.

Businesses and their leadership can face potential investigations and lawsuits for failure to protect data or failure to comply with legal requirements. This program will explore how your business can implement effective policies and procedures, training and technology to mitigate these risks, and how to respond to cyberattacks while placing your business in the best defensible position for potential litigation or enforcement actions. The program will also discuss recently enacted comprehensive state privacy laws.

We are pleased to offer continuing legal education credit for this program under the new Cybersecurity, Privacy and Data Protection-General category of credit required for New York attorneys.
